How many years does it take to study cardiology in South Africa?

It takes 16 years to become a cardiologist in South Africa. South Africa currently has about 175 active, registered cardiologists practising in the country, of which only about 35 are in public service or working in training centres.

Does wits offer cardiology?

The Division of Cardiology at Wits runs one of the largest cardiac clinical services in the country as well as the largest clinical training platform for cardiology fellowships in the country.

How do I become a heart surgeon UK?

After medical school, you’ll join the paid two-year foundation programme where you’ll work in six placements in different settings. After your foundation programme, you can apply for paid specialty training to become a cardiothoracic surgeon, which will take a minimum of six or seven years.

How long is cardiology residency in South Africa?

In South Africa, cardiology training is a three year subspecialist degree following the four-year training as a general physician (after being a house officer and having completed the community service time, bringing the total number of years for training to 15 years).
